Coping after a Death
Friday, November 7th, 2008 | home care
Ease the pain after losing a loved one.
Our last memories of a loved one should be seeing them as peaceful as possible.
Making funeral arrangements; phoning friends and relatives; organising food and getting the place ready for relatives to pay their last respects can often be just too much for a lot of people.
Wearing their favorite clothes with their hair and make-up just right can make the difference.
And it’s OK to take the time to grieve because, when you know somebody is taking care of all the rest, you can start to focus on some of your happier memories.
